Ro System Replacement in Tampa, FL
RO system replacement services involve removing an existing reverse osmosis water filtration unit and installing a new system to ensure continued clean and safe drinking water. This service typically covers residential properties where the current RO system has reached the end of its lifespan, is malfunctioning, or no longer meets the household’s water quality needs. Property owners often seek this service when experiencing issues such as decreased water pressure, foul tastes or odors, or visible signs of system wear, aiming to restore optimal filtration performance.
Before requesting a replacement, homeowners usually want to understand the compatibility of the new system with their existing plumbing, the expected lifespan of the new unit, and any necessary upgrades or adjustments. It’s also helpful to consider the maintenance requirements and the overall benefits of modern RO systems compared to older models. Clarifying these details can ensure the new installation effectively supports the household’s water quality goals and fits within the property’s setup.

Ro System Replacement Questions
When should an RO system be replaced? An RO system typically needs replacement when water flow decreases or water quality declines significantly.
How can I tell if my RO system needs replacement? Signs include a drop in water pressure, bad taste or odor, or visible buildup in the system.
What parts of an RO system are replaced during service? Replacement usually involves filters, membranes, and other consumable components to ensure optimal performance.
Is replacing an RO system complicated? Replacing an RO system involves disconnecting and installing components, which can be performed by homeowners or professionals.
